Include your chosen key phrases in your page title and throughout your site. Your title should be attention-grabbing and relevant to your content, in addition to containing keywords, since it's the first thing a visitor will see when deciding whether to visit your site. By having a more generic word in the title, searchers who aren't aware of your company's name will still visit your website to find what they are looking for. After choosing which keywords are best for your site, get as many as you can in your web page's title. Your title will make an important impression on your site's visitors, so choose a title that is both intelligent and relevant. The better your keyword fits the words a user typed in, the higher your site is on the results page. Use title tags that are relevant to your content. This helps your search rankings because the web crawlers are better able to know what your page is about. Search engines usually will not show content past 60 characters. Also, anything after sixty characters is given less consideration.

Site Map

Creating a site map can help search engines classify the content on your site. A site map, or nav bar, will allow visitors to navigate easily to any page on your site, from anywhere on your site. Even if your site is small, a site map can have a big impact on its search engine rankings. Search engines are known to be attracted by a site map. Devising a site map may help SEO, and also help visitors find their way around your site once they arrive. This results in the pages being linked together. Visitors can use the site map to navigate your website. The more navigable your site is, the more traffic you will get.
